Anthropic Suddenly Cares Intensely About Intellectual Property After Realizing With Horror That It Accidentally Leaked Claude's Source Code

The AI industry largely acts as if it’s above lowly copyright laws — unless, of course, those laws happen to be protecting its own interests.
